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• .NET Full Stack development
  • ASP.Net, C#, WebAPI, .Net Core
  • Angular 8 and above
  • Relational databases and SQL/Oracle Server
  • HTML, CSS, JavaScript
  • Agile (Scrum) and DevOps

Nice-to-have

  • Test-driven development
  • Continuous integration
  • Microservice architecture
  • Cloud-based development (Azure)
  • Problem Solving and Debugging Skills
  • Inclusive teams and stakeholders' meetings

Key Requirements

  • 4-8+ years related work experience or master’s degree with 3+ years of experience
  • Advanced education (e.g. Bachelor)
  • Object-oriented programming (.NET and Java 8/J2EE)
  • Unit and UI test automation
  • Reporting Tools-Crystal Reports and SSRS
  • Test Driven Development (NUnit/Karma)
